Қайталанатын нейрондық желілер (RNN): адамның мінез-құлқын болжай алатын болжамды алгоритмдер

Кредит суреті:
Сурет несиесі
iStock

Қайталанатын нейрондық желілер (RNN): адамның мінез-құлқын болжай алатын болжамды алгоритмдер

Қайталанатын нейрондық желілер (RNN): адамның мінез-құлқын болжай алатын болжамды алгоритмдер

Тақырып мәтіні
Қайталанатын нейрондық желілер (RNN) кері байланыс циклін пайдаланады, бұл оларға өзін-өзі түзетуге және жақсартуға мүмкіндік береді, сайып келгенде болжауды құрастыруда жақсарады.
    • автор:
    • Автордың аты-жөні
      Кванттық болжау
    • Қыркүйек 16, 2022

    Түсінікті қорытынды

    Қайталанатын нейрондық желілер (RNN) бірегей кері байланыс құрылымының арқасында тілді өңдеу және сөйлеуді тану сияқты тапсырмаларды орындай отырып, дәйекті деректерді өңдейді. Олар әртүрлі түрлерде келеді, олардың әрқайсысы кескінді тану немесе көңіл-күйді талдау сияқты арнайы қолданбаларға сәйкес келеді және бұрынғы деректерден үйренуге мүмкіндік беретін алгоритмдермен жұмыс істейді. RNNs нарықты зерттеу, киберқауіпсіздік және пайдаланушы интерфейсін әзірлеу сияқты салаларға айтарлықтай әсер етеді, бұл әртүрлі қолданбаларда жақсартылған болжамды дәлдік пен үлгіні тануды ұсынады.

    Қайталанатын нейрондық желілер (RNN) контексі

    Қайталанатын нейрондық желілер – жүйелі деректерді өңдеу үшін арнайы жасалған жасанды нейрондық желінің бір түрі. Бұл талдау табиғи тілді өңдеуді (NLP), сөйлеуді тану және машиналық аударманы қамтуы мүмкін. RNN тізбекті деректерді өңдеуге және ондағы заңдылықтарды тануға арналған өзара байланысты нейрондардан тұрады.

    RNN-де кері байланыс циклі бар, ол алдыңғы кірістерден ақпаратты есте сақтауға мүмкіндік береді. Бұл артықшылық оларға дәлірек болжау жасауға мүмкіндік береді, өйткені олар бұрынғы деректерді өз есептеулеріне қоса алады. Бұл желілер үш қабаттан тұрады: кіріс, жасырын және шығыс қабат. Жасырын қабатта желіге соңғы нейронның күйін есте сақтауға және бұл ақпаратты «болашақта» өзіне беруге мүмкіндік беретін уақытша цикл бар. Бұл процесс желіге болашақ деректерді жақсырақ түсіну үшін өткен деректерден үйренуге мүмкіндік береді.

    RNN үш негізгі түрі бар: 

    1. бірнеше шығысқа бір кіріс, 
    2. бір шығысқа бірнеше кірістер және 
    3. көптеген шығыстарға көптеген кірістер. 

    RNN әр түрі әртүрлі қолданбалар үшін өте қолайлы. Мысалы, бірнеше шығыс RNN үшін бір кіріс кескінді тану үшін жиі пайдаланылады. Бір шығысқа бірнеше кіріс болған кезде, RNN әдетте сезімді талдауда қолданылады. 

    RNN артындағы екі маңызды алгоритм уақыт бойынша кері таралу және ұзақ қысқа мерзімді жад бірліктері болып табылады. Уақыт бойынша кері таралу желіге алдыңғы ақпараттан үйренуге мүмкіндік береді. Ұзақ қысқа мерзімді жад бірліктері желіге белгілі бір ретпен орындалатын үлгілерді тануға мүмкіндік береді.

    Деструктивті әсер

    Жетілдірілген болжамдық әлеуетінің арқасында RNN бірнеше іскери қолданбаларға ие. Нарықты зерттеуде қайталанатын нейрондық желілер тұтынушылардың мінез-құлқы мен қалауларын талдап, түсіне алады, бұл тиімді маркетинг пен өнім стратегияларын жоспарлауға көмектеседі. Өнім талдауында көңіл-күй талдауы өнімді немесе қызметті жақсарту үшін тұтынушылардың пікірлерін басқарады және талдайды.

    Сонымен қатар, көңіл-күйді талдау тұтынушыларға қолдау көрсетуде тұтынушылардың қажеттіліктері мен күтулерін болжауға көмектеседі. Атап айтқанда, интуитивті және пайдаланушыға ыңғайлы чат-боттар NLP арқасында мүмкін болды. Табиғи тілді өңдеу бұл құралдарға білім қоры мен ықтимал мінез-құлық сценарийлерін біріктіретін сөйлесу пайдаланушы интерфейсі (UI) тапсырмаларын орындауға мүмкіндік береді. 

    Киберқауіпсіздік - RNN пайда әкелетін тағы бір сала. Компьютерлік инженерлер жүргізген зерттеулерде RNN Android зиянды бағдарламаларын жіктеуде және инциденттер мен алаяқтықтарды анықтауда дәстүрлі машиналық оқыту әдістемелеріне қарағанда тиімдірек екені анықталды. Жарнамалық алаяқтық, спамды анықтау және боттарды анықтау - RNN қосымша қолданбалары. Мұндай жағдайларда желі күдікті немесе қалыптан тыс әрекетті анықтай алады. NLP құралдары автоматтандырылған алгоритмдердегі жалпы үлгілерді тани алады және спам хабарламаларын блоктай алады. 

    Қайталанатын нейрондық желілердің салдары (RNN)

    Қайталанатын нейрондық желілердің (RNN) кеңірек әсерлері мыналарды қамтуы мүмкін: 

    • Киберқауіпсіздік фирмалары өз жүйелерін жалпы зиянды бағдарламалар мен спам мазмұнын анықтауға үйрету және автоматтандырылған кибершабуылдарды азайтуға көмектесу үшін RNN қолдануын арттыруда.
    • Мазмұнды адамға ұқсас етіп оқи алатын мәтінді дыбысқа шығару машиналарын/жүйелерін пайдалануды арттыратын компаниялар.
    • Түрлі тілдерге жылдам аударуға болатын аудио жазбалар және аудармаларды дәлірек орындай алатын құрылғылар.
    • Интуитивті чат-боттар мен виртуалды көмекшілер мотивтерді түсіну және таңдауларды болжау қабілетін жақсартады, мысалы, смарт үй экожүйелері.
    • Жақсартылған бет тану және оптикалық таңбаларды тану құралдары. 
    • RNN акциялар бағасын болжау үшін пайдаланылады, ол тарихи өнімділікке негізделген болашақ бағаларды болжайды.

    Қарастырылатын сұрақтар

    • RNN басқа қандай пайдаланулар болуы мүмкін?
    • RNN қосылған қандай мүмкіндіктермен/технологиялармен әрекеттестіңіз? Тәжірибе қандай болды?

    Инсайт сілтемелері

    Бұл түсінік үшін келесі танымал және институционалдық сілтемелерге сілтеме жасалды: